You can reall... period implantation bleeding in toilet bowlWeb13 Feb 2024 · Direct Investment. Direct Investment allows a faction to purchase Investment Points in a certain priority with Money and Influence. The cost increases with the nation's GDP. If the nation was conquered in war its new owner will not have to pay Influence. Only 200 Investment Points may be purchased each year in any nation.
